Any Ninja riders out there? I'm shopping for saddlebags for my Ninja, and I'm wondering if anyone knows of a good website or brand for bags that fit well on the Ninja. I've seen some saddlebags that supposedly fit sport bikes, but I want to make sure they won't be too big or hit my exhaust. I know there are other luggage options - backpacks, tail packs, etc.- but I like the idea of saddlebags the best, if I can find any. Of course, you all might think saddlebags are too "cruiser-like," in which case I might have to go with something that's a little more sporty.
Thanks for your help! Duckylu

The problem with sport bikes is the ehaust coming up high on the side. I bought some Nelson-Riggs saddle bags and tank bag that have been great. It is close on the pipe but have had no problems. They have a heat panel on the bottom of the bag for the exhaust.
